John Kenneth Olson, age 58, of Sioux Falls, SD, passed away in Sioux Falls, SD.
Funeral services will be at 11:00 a.m., Saturday, July 12, 2025, at the Crawford-Osthus Funeral Chapel in Watertown. Pastor Steve Biswell will officiate.
Visitation will be at the Crawford-Osthus Funeral Chapel prior to services, starting at 10:00 a.m.
Burial will be at East Norden Cemetery in Hamlin County.
John was born April 25, 1967 to Kenneth and Louise Olson in Simi Valley, CA. In 1974 the family moved to South Dakota and resided in Bryant. John attended school at Hamlin High School.
As an adult, John lived in Las Vegas, NV and later moved back to South Dakota settling in Watertown for many years. John worked at various jobs and enjoyed his time at McDonalds and Access Ministry. John also worked as a Roadie for various rock bands when living in Las Vegas.
John had a love for music and singing. As a young child you could find John singing Elvis songs to anyone he could get to listen.
John is survived by his daughter Corina (Terry) McClain, and Roslynn and Kasyn, siblings; Mike (Denise) Olson, Tammy (Courtney) Larson, Eric Olson, Susan (Patrick) LeClair and Charlie (Denise) Kraebel, nieces and nephews; Kenny Olson, Manny Olson, Jazmine Olson, Lisa Robles, Rocco Olson, Erica Olson, Jordan LeClair and Kristen LeClair, and aunts; Charmane Salonen and Sunta Marnell.
John was preceded in death by his parents Kenneth and Louise Olson and nephew Drew Larson.
